Antimicrobial Resistance and Environmental Pathogens Discussed in New Video
The IAQ Video Network releases another educational production about important environmental, health & safety (EHS) issues.
Phoenix, AZ -- Today, the IAQ Video Network and Cochrane & Associates announced the release of their latest educational video. Their newest production discusses antimicrobial resistance and environmental pathogens.
“All types of microbes have the ability to develop resistance to the antimicrobial agents created to destroy them,” said Paul Cochrane, President of Cochrane and Associates and the IAQ Video Network. “In 2016, the World Health Organization reported that antimicrobial resistance (AMR) is an increasingly serious threat to global public health that requires action across all government sectors and society. We hope this new video helps to shed some light on this important topic.”
